Buried In Treasures

Buried In Treasures

Randy O. Frost, Gail Steketee, David F. Tolin

About this book

Hoarding is a behavioral problem consisting of clutter, difficulty discarding items, and excessive buying or acquiring. Hoarding is often associated with significant reduction in quality of life, and in extreme cases, it can pose serious health risks. This title outlines a scientifically based, effective program for helping those with hoarding disorder dig their way out of the clutter and chaos of their homes. It outlines a program of skill-building, learning to think about possessions in a different way, and gradual challenges to help people manage their clutter and their lives. It also provides useful information for family and friends of people who hoard, as they struggle to understand and help. *-Provided by Publisher*
